Hairless Hearts is actively recruiting Regional Representatives, worldwide. Tasks for the role include:
· determining which cardiologists are BD certified in the specific region/state/country
· determining their fees and any parameters around scanning
· gathering information about dates, locations, etc if they operate in that fashion
· being the clinic "eyes and ears" for your region; learning where/when there are clinic
· eventually trying to set up low cost clinics or cardiologists, as needed
